Relive Sports Mole's live commentary of the second leg of the Copa del Rey semi-final between Espanyol and Athletic Bilbao.

Espanyol welcomed Athletic Bilbao for the second leg of their Copa del Rey semi-final on Wednesday.

The tie was delicately poised following a 1-1 draw in the first leg last month, but Bilbao caused a shock in Barcelona.

The Basque outfit were 2-0 ahead at the break courtesy of goals from Artiz Aduriz and Xabier Etxeita.

Espanyol improved in the second period, but could not respond as Bilbao booked a final spot against Barcelona with a 3-1 aggregate victory.

8.54pmIn terms of progression to this stage, Bilbao have beaten Alcoyano, Celta Vigo and Malaga to book their spot in the final four, while Espanyol have overcome Deportivo Alaves, Valencia and Sevilla. Bilbao have a rich history in this competition – winning the trophy on 24 occasions. Espanyol, meanwhile, have won the competition on four occasions – the last of which was back in 1984.

8.56pmThere are just two places and two points separating these two sides in the La Liga table. Friday's 1-0 win at home to Cordoba moved Espanyol into eighth, while Bilbao beat Eibar 1-0 on Sunday to move into 10th.
